【问题标题】:Facebook Like Shows a Negative NumberFacebook Like 显示负数
【发布时间】:2016-01-23 02:29:01
【问题描述】:

我的 Facebook Canvas 应用页面上的“赞”按钮不起作用: https://apps.facebook.com/bzodiac/

  1. 星座下方的点赞按钮,上面写着“爱你的星座?”弹出评论框,但立即消失,按钮数量没有增加。
  2. 如果您刷新页面,该按钮将呈灰色显示,就好像它已被“点赞”,但在计数框中显示“0”。
  3. 将鼠标悬停在按钮上,然后单击小“X”以“不喜欢” - 您会看到计数设置为 -1。
  4. 在整个过程中没有向时间线或通知发布类似的提要。
  5. 如果我切换到“推荐”文本,它可以正常工作。

总而言之,like 按钮似乎已损坏。有趣的是,如果我将其切换为“推荐”,它会突然按预期工作。

这是我点赞按钮的标记:

<div class="fb-like" data-href="<?php echo $horoscopeFBObjectUrl; ?>" data-send="false" data-layout="button_count" data-width="450" data-show-faces="false"></div>

点赞按钮data-href指向这个页面:https://bzodiac.herokuapp.com/fbObject.php?sign=piscespisces是根据你的星座替换。

【问题讨论】:

    标签: facebook facebook-like


    【解决方案1】:

    参考:https://developers.facebook.com/docs/reference/plugins/like/migration/

    如果您还没有添加所有必需的 og:tags,您可能需要添加。

    准备迁移

    在其网站上使用 Like Button 社交插件的 Facebook 开发者应在迁移生效时准备以下内容:

    1. 所有使用 Like Button 社交插件的 Open Graph 对象页面 应包括 fb:app_id Open Graph 元标记。喜欢按钮 即使 fb:app_id 元标记不存在,也将继续运行 指定,但通过指定此元标记,开发人员将能够 使用他们拥有的 Like 按钮来测试迁移。
    2. fb:app_id 应设置为 Facebook 应用的应用 ID 代表 Open Graph 所在的特定站点或产品 对象位于。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 2013-04-11
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2014-08-04
      • 1970-01-01
      相关资源
      最近更新 更多